p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/trunk]: pkgsrc/doc doc/pkgsrc.*: regen
details:   https://anonhg.NetBSD.org/pkgsrc/rev/2a426397b712
branches:  trunk
changeset: 449319:2a426397b712
user:      gdt <gdt%pkgsrc.org@localhost>
date:      Fri Mar 26 17:40:36 2021 +0000
description:
doc/pkgsrc.*: regen
diffstat:
 doc/pkgsrc.html |  2193 +++++++++++++++++++++++++++---------------------------
 doc/pkgsrc.txt  |  1501 +++++++++++++++++++------------------
 2 files changed, 1874 insertions(+), 1820 deletions(-)
diffs (truncated from 4878 to 300 lines):
diff -r 5f10f6034593 -r 2a426397b712 doc/pkgsrc.html
--- a/doc/pkgsrc.html   Fri Mar 26 13:15:05 2021 +0000
+++ b/doc/pkgsrc.html   Fri Mar 26 17:40:36 2021 +0000
@@ -1765,7 +1765,7 @@
 <div class="sect1">
 <div class="titlepage"><div><div><h2 class="title" style="clear: both">
 <a name="variables-affecting-installation"></a>6.3. Variables affecting the installation process</h2></div></div></div>
-<div class="itemizedlist"><ul class="itemizedlist" style="list-style-type: disc; "><li class="listitem"><p><code class="varname">PKGSRC_KEEP_BIN_PKGSRC</code>:
+<div class="itemizedlist"><ul class="itemizedlist" style="list-style-type: disc; "><li class="listitem"><p><code class="varname">PKGSRC_KEEP_BIN_PKGS</code>:
                 By default, binary packages of built packages are
                 preserved in <code class="filename">${PACKAGES}/All</code>. Setting
                this variable to "no" prevents this.</p></li></ul></div>
@@ -3876,10 +3876,29 @@
 <dt><span class="term"><code class="filename">MESSAGE</code></span></dt>
 <dd>
 <p>This file is displayed after installation of the package.
-           Useful for things like legal notices on almost-free
-           software and hints for updating config files after
-           installing modules for apache, PHP etc.
-           Please note that you can modify variables in it easily by using
+           While this was used often in the past, it has two
+           problems: the display will be missed if many packages are
+           intalled at once, and the person installing the package
+           and the one using or configuring it may be different.  It
+           should therefore be used only in exceptional circumstances
+           where lasting negative consequences would result from
+           someone not reading it.</p>
+<p>MESSAGE should not be used for:</p>
+<div class="itemizedlist"><ul class="itemizedlist" style="list-style-type: disc; ">
+<li class="listitem"><p>exhortations to read the documentation</p></li>
+<li class="listitem"><p>reminders to install rc.d files and set variables</p></li>
+<li class="listitem"><p>anything that should be explained in the
+             installation/configuration documentation that should
+             come with the package</p></li>
+</ul></div>
+<p>If the documentation provided by upstream needs
+           enhancing, create e.g. files/README.pkgsrc and install it.        
+           </p>
+<p>Note that MESSAGE is shown for all operating
+           systems and all init systems.  If a MESSAGE is necessary,
+           it sbould be narrowed to only those operating systems and
+           init systems to which it applies.</p>
+<p>Note that you can modify variables in it easily by using
            <code class="varname">MESSAGE_SUBST</code> in the package's
            <code class="filename">Makefile</code>:</p>
 <pre class="programlisting">
@@ -11211,6 +11230,10 @@
 <td>BDB_TYPE</td>
 </tr>
 <tr>
+<td>BINCIMAP_GROUP</td>
+<td>BINCIMAP_USER</td>
+</tr>
+<tr>
 <td>BIND_DIR</td>
 <td>BIND_GROUP</td>
 </tr>
@@ -11819,1092 +11842,1096 @@
 <td>GEM_PATH</td>
 </tr>
 <tr>
+<td>GEM_PLUGINSDIR</td>
 <td>GEM_SPECFILE</td>
+</tr>
+<tr>
 <td>GENERATE_PLIST</td>
-</tr>
-<tr>
 <td>GHOSTSCRIPT_REQD</td>
+</tr>
+<tr>
 <td>GITHUB_PROJECT</td>
-</tr>
-<tr>
 <td>GITHUB_RELEASE</td>
+</tr>
+<tr>
 <td>GITHUB_TAG</td>
-</tr>
-<tr>
 <td>GITHUB_TYPE</td>
+</tr>
+<tr>
 <td>GITLAB_PROJECT</td>
-</tr>
-<tr>
 <td>GITLAB_TAG</td>
+</tr>
+<tr>
 <td>GITLAB_TYPE</td>
-</tr>
-<tr>
 <td>GIT_BRANCH</td>
+</tr>
+<tr>
 <td>GIT_ENV</td>
-</tr>
-<tr>
 <td>GIT_EXTRACTDIR</td>
+</tr>
+<tr>
 <td>GIT_REPO</td>
-</tr>
-<tr>
 <td>GIT_REPOSITORIES</td>
+</tr>
+<tr>
 <td>GIT_REVISION</td>
-</tr>
-<tr>
 <td>GIT_TAG</td>
+</tr>
+<tr>
 <td>GNU</td>
-</tr>
-<tr>
 <td>GNU_CONFIGURE</td>
+</tr>
+<tr>
 <td>GNU_CONFIGURE_INFODIR</td>
-</tr>
-<tr>
 <td>GNU_CONFIGURE_MANDIR</td>
+</tr>
+<tr>
 <td>GNU_CONFIGURE_QUIET</td>
-</tr>
-<tr>
 <td>GNU_CONFIGURE_STRICT</td>
+</tr>
+<tr>
 <td>GODEP_REDIRECTS</td>
-</tr>
-<tr>
 <td>GO_BUILD_PATTERN</td>
+</tr>
+<tr>
 <td>GO_DEPS</td>
-</tr>
-<tr>
 <td>GO_DIST_BASE</td>
+</tr>
+<tr>
 <td>GO_MODULE_FILES</td>
-</tr>
-<tr>
 <td>GO_SRCPATH</td>
+</tr>
+<tr>
 <td>GO_VERSION_DEFAULT</td>
-</tr>
-<tr>
 <td>GROUP_SPECIFIC_PKGS</td>
+</tr>
+<tr>
 <td>GRUB_NETWORK_CARDS</td>
-</tr>
-<tr>
 <td>GRUB_PRESET_COMMAND</td>
+</tr>
+<tr>
 <td>GRUB_SCAN_ARGS</td>
-</tr>
-<tr>
 <td>GZIP</td>
+</tr>
+<tr>
 <td>HASKELL_COMPILER</td>
-</tr>
-<tr>
 <td>HASKELL_ENABLE_HADDOCK_DOCUMENTATION</td>
+</tr>
+<tr>
 <td>HASKELL_ENABLE_LIBRARY_PROFILING</td>
-</tr>
-<tr>
 <td>HASKELL_ENABLE_SHARED_LIBRARY</td>
+</tr>
+<tr>
 <td>HASKELL_OPTIMIZATION_LEVEL</td>
-</tr>
-<tr>
 <td>HAS_CONFIGURE</td>
+</tr>
+<tr>
 <td>HEADER_TEMPLATES</td>
-</tr>
-<tr>
 <td>HG_REPO</td>
+</tr>
+<tr>
 <td>HG_REPOSITORIES</td>
-</tr>
-<tr>
 <td>HG_TAG</td>
+</tr>
+<tr>
 <td>HOMEPAGE</td>
-</tr>
-<tr>
 <td>HOST_PKGTOOLS_ARGS</td>
+</tr>
+<tr>
 <td>HOST_SPECIFIC_PKGS</td>
-</tr>
-<tr>
 <td>HOWL_GROUP</td>
+</tr>
+<tr>
 <td>HOWL_USER</td>
-</tr>
-<tr>
 <td>ICCBASE</td>
+</tr>
+<tr>
 <td>ICECAST_CHROOTDIR</td>
-</tr>
-<tr>
 <td>ICON_THEMES</td>
+</tr>
+<tr>
 <td>IDOBASE</td>
-</tr>
-<tr>
 <td>IGNORE_CCACHE</td>
+</tr>
+<tr>
 <td>IGNORE_INFO_DIRS</td>
-</tr>
-<tr>
 <td>IGNORE_INTERACTIVE_FETCH</td>
+</tr>
+<tr>
 <td>IMAKE</td>
-</tr>
-<tr>
 <td>IMAKEOPTS</td>
+</tr>
+<tr>
 <td>IMAKE_MAKE</td>
-</tr>
-<tr>
 <td>IMAKE_MANINSTALL</td>
+</tr>
+<tr>
 <td>IMAP_UW_CCLIENT_MBOX_FMT</td>
-</tr>
-<tr>
 <td>IMDICTDIR</td>
+</tr>
+<tr>
 <td>INCOMPAT_CURSES</td>
-</tr>
-<tr>
 <td>INFO_DIR</td>
+</tr>
+<tr>
 <td>INFO_FILES</td>
-</tr>
-<tr>
 <td>INFO_FILES_VERBOSE</td>
+</tr>
+<tr>
 <td>INFO_MSG</td>
-</tr>
-<tr>
 <td>INIT_SYSTEM</td>
+</tr>
+<tr>
 <td>INN_DATA_DIR</td>
-</tr>
-<tr>
 <td>INN_GROUP</td>
+</tr>
+<tr>
 <td>INN_USER</td>
-</tr>
-<tr>
 <td>INSTALLATION_DIRS</td>
+</tr>
+<tr>
 <td>INSTALLATION_DIRS_FROM_PLIST</td>
-</tr>
-<tr>
 <td>INSTALL_ENV</td>
+</tr>
+<tr>
 <td>INSTALL_SH_OVERRIDE</td>
-</tr>
-<tr>
 <td>INSTALL_SRC</td>
+</tr>
+<tr>
 <td>INSTALL_TEMPLATES</td>
-</tr>
-<tr>
 <td>INSTALL_UNSTRIPPED</td>
+</tr>
+<tr>
 <td>IRCD_HYBRID_IRC_GROUP</td>
Home |
Main Index |
Thread Index |
Old Index